Many students come to school weighed down by worries or unmet needs that even adults have a hard time managing. Full-service community schools transform traditional public schools into hubs that mobilize students, staff, families, and community members to create and enact a plan to strengthen their school and community. 

High-quality teaching, enriched learning opportunities, and mentoring and support services—such as access to health care, mental health care, and food before, during, and after school—are some features of full-service community schools. But each school is different, because each community has different needs.  

The Full-Service Community School Expansion Act of 2023 (S. 3360/H.R. 6576) would invest $3.65 billion over the next five years to expand the community schools serving low-income students, including in rural communities.
